Family friendly things to do in Mersing

Mersing, Johor, is a charming coastal town that offers a variety of family-friendly adventures perfect for those travelling with children. Start your day with a visit to the beautiful beaches of Desaru, where the soft sands and gentle waves provide an ideal setting for building sandcastles or splashing about in the sea. For a taste of nature, the nearby Tanjung Piai National Park is perfect for family hikes and wildlife spotting, featuring mangroves and a boardwalk that allows kids to explore the unique ecosystem. If your family enjoys a bit of excitement, consider taking a boat trip to the nearby islands, such as Pulau Sibu, where you can snorkel in crystal-clear waters filled with colourful marine life. For a cultural experience, the Mersing Jetty area is bustling with local markets and eateries, where families can sample delicious Malaysian street food and shop for unique souvenirs. Lastly, the Mersing River offers kayaking opportunities that are both fun and safe for older children, making for a memorable day on the water. When's the best time to book a family-friendly holiday in Mersing?
The hottest months are usually May and June, with an average temperature of 28°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 26°C. The rainiest months in Mersing are December, November, January and October, with each month seeing an average of 392 mm of rainfall.
